Estimating the small-x exponent of the nonsinglet structure function g1 from the Bjorken Sum Rule
Anke Knauf🇩🇪 · Michael Meyer-Hermann🇩🇪 · Gerhard Soff🇩🇪
Abstract
We present a new estimate of the exponent governing the small-x behaviour of the nonsinglet structure function g_1(p-n) derived under the assumption that the Bjorken Sum Rule is valid. We use the world wide average of alpha_s and the NNNLO QCD corrections to the Bjorken Sum Rule. The structure function g_1(NS) is found to be clearly divergent for small x.
